Realism, boldness, and action characterize the paintings and sculptures of the Kamakura period. Which Japanese artist created a

wooden statue of the priest Muchaku that is an exemplary example of realism?

The answer is Unkei. Unkei <span>was a </span>Japanese sculptor<span> of the </span>Kei school<span>, which flourished in the </span>Kamakura period<span>. He specialized in statues of the </span>Buddha<span> and other important Buddhist figures.</span>
